License File - Smartgit
Purely personal hobbies (e.g., developing a personal website that does not generate revenue).
If SmartGit runs under a different user (e.g., launched via sudo), the license file in your home directory will not be visible. Use the global path or run SmartGit as your normal user.
Without a valid license file, SmartGit reverts to a 30-day trial mode or displays a "License required" dialog box preventing full functionality.
user wants a long article about "smartgit license file". I need to gather comprehensive information about SmartGit licensing, including how to obtain, install, locate, and manage license files, as well as licensing models, pricing, comparisons, and troubleshooting. I'll follow the search plan as provided. search results provide a good starting point. I have results on various aspects: licensing overview, file locations, installation, pricing, features, troubleshooting, and official documentation. To gather more detailed information for a comprehensive article, I need to open several of these pages. I will open the official documentation pages (results 0, 2, 4, 5, 7), the pricing page (result 3), the non-commercial licensing blog post (result 7), and the Chinese tutorials (results 8, 9) for additional practical steps. have gathered information from multiple sources covering various aspects of SmartGit licensing. Now I need to structure a long article. The article will cover the nature of the .lic file, purchase and registration, application methods, file locations, management for different licensing models, troubleshooting, best practices, and a conclusion. I will cite the relevant sources. smartgit.lic file is a small but crucial component that grants access to SmartGit. This guide will thoroughly examine its purpose and provide practical, step-by-step instructions on how to handle it effectively. smartgit license file
SmartGit is a powerful, multi-platform graphical Git client favored by developers who want a visual interface without sacrificing advanced Git capabilities. While it is free for non-commercial use, professional environments require a valid license. Managing the properly ensures uninterrupted access to the tool and compliance with software terms.
This is especially useful for Docker containers or build agents where you want to keep license files outside the image.
Inside this version-specific folder, look for a file named license (without an extension) or settings.xml which contains the encoded registration details. Copying this folder to a new machine allows you to migrate your license and preferences seamlessly. 5. Automated Deployment for Teams (Silent Installation) Purely personal hobbies (e
Re-download the file from your original Syntevo purchase email. Check if your license covers the major version you installed. 2. License Expired Warnings
If you are upgrading from a trial or a non-commercial version to a paid commercial tier, you can apply the file without reinstalling. Launch SmartGit. In the top menu bar, navigate to > Register Product .
Many developers start with a free non-commercial license but later need commercial features. SmartGit does not "upgrade" the license in place; you must replace the file. Without a valid license file, SmartGit reverts to
Last updated: October 2025. SmartGit version 23.1 and later.
If you have a yearly subscription, the license file might still be present but expired. Check the Help → License Manager for the expiration date. Renew and replace the file.
SmartGit许可证文件本质上是一个包含您许可权益和限制信息的加密密钥。购买SmartGit许可证后,您将通过邮件收到一个 .lic 扩展名的文件,SmartGit的许可协议中明确将“许可证文件”定义为“为每个单独授予的许可证定制,为软件运行所必需的文件”。
This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later.
When you purchase a license, you receive a license file. Upon starting SmartGit for the first time, or after the trial, it will prompt you for this file. Simply select "Register" and load the provided license file. 2. Changing an Existing License (Ubuntu/Linux/Windows)